Clay Ellis, RCA

Clay Ellis was born in Medicine Hat, Alberta, Canada, in 1955. He currently resides in Edmonton, where he has maintained a studio since 1981. Ellis has been included in numerous exhibitions in England, France, Spain, Botswana, the USA, and Canada. He has been a participant in many international workshops.

In 1995, while living in France, he co-organized Triangle France, an international artists workshop held at the l'Ecole d'Art de Marseille-Luminy. In 2003 he was the guest artist at the Emma Lake Workshop, Saskatchewan, Canada. In 2006, he was invited to be an artist in residence and construct an installation in the Hopkins Center, Dartmouth College, Hanover, NH.

Ellis has given lectures at the University of Lethbridge, the University of Saskatchewan, the Georgian College, the Emily Carr School of Art and Design, and the New York Studio School. He is represented in private and public collections including the Mendel Art Gallery, the Art Gallery of Alberta, the Art Gallery of Nova Scotia, the Canada Council, the Alberta Foundation for the Arts, and the Museum of Contemporary Art in Barcelona.

A SHORT STATEMENT:

It is my studio practice to allow work to come from work -- a daisy chain of images and objects -- each new project is linked to the one preceding it, blending the refinement of process with changes in circumstance. The artifacts produced, while sharing a lineage, are distinguished by the moment in which they are made.
